Expired Cardano Info Action Proposals

Info actions carry no on-chain effect. They exist to put a question to DReps, SPOs and the Constitutional Committee and record the answer on-chain.

Info ActionNet Change Limit: Cardano Treasury (Epochs 613-713)
Expired

By this Info action, the DReps agree a new Net Change Limit of 500,000,000 ada (500,000,000,000,000 lovelace) for the Cardano Treasury, for the period beginning at the start of Epoch 613 (February 13, 2026) and ending at the close of Epoch 713 (on or about July 3, 2027). This Net Change Limit is a fixed cap on the total ada removed from the Treasury through Treasury Withdrawals during the period; it does not count Treasury inflows. This is a newly agreed Net Change Limit: it is the applicable Net Change Limit for the period and supersedes any prior Net Change Limit for the same period. Because the period begins at the start of Epoch 613, all Treasury Withdrawals already debited during the period count toward this 500,000,000 ada limit. This Info action records the DReps' agreement to this Net Change Limit when Yes votes exceed 50% of the active voting stake, the threshold TREASURY-01a sets for agreeing a Net Change Limit; it has no direct on-chain effect and does not authorize any Treasury Withdrawal.

Info ActionReforming Treasury Governance
Expired

Treasury governance should enable strategic alignment and facilitate decision-making. However, treasury governance within the Cardano ecosystem is in a poor state. First, there is a funding impasse. Second, while being pivotal for Cardano's stability and growth, treasury governance is only indirectly addressed and barely supported by the existing governance system. This governance info action sketches basic ideas for reforming treasury governance and introduces them into public discussion. The goal is to provide an impetus for improving the treasury governance process and to outline guardrails for strategic direction. An implementation will require further refinements and amendments to the current process as well as the constitution. All members of the Cardano ecosystem are encouraged to collaborate in reforming treasury governance into a productive process that enables stability and growth.

Info ActionApprove Cardano Foundation as New Managing Entity of Project Catalyst
Expired

The Cardano Foundation (CF), supported by Input Output Group (IOG), is requesting community approval to be appointed as the new managing entity for Project Catalyst. This will allow for full and effective transition of Catalyst operations and responsibilities from IOG to CF in accordance with the statutes of the Catalyst Foundation Company (CFC). This transition will ensure continuity of operations and minimise delays on milestone reviews and eligible payouts for teams delivering against projects in Funds 10-14. This approval request and Info Action is unrelated to Intersect’s role as the constitutionally mandated budget administrator for funds 14 to 16. This request is also unrelated to the already announced return to the Cardano Treasury of the previously approved allocations for Fund 15 and 16. This Info Action will be considered approved, if greater than 50% of the active DRep voting stake votes YES upon the action's expiration.

Info ActionName Protocol Version 11 hard fork - van Rossem
Expired

Intersect’s Hard Fork Working Group proposes to name the next Cardano hard fork, to Protocol Version 11, the “van Rossem Hard Fork” in memory of Cardano community contributor Max van Rossem.

Info ActionNet Change Limit (Epoch 613 to Epoch 713)
Expired

The Cardano Constitution requires the establishment of a Net Change Limit (NCL), which defines the maximum amount of lovelace that can be withdrawn from the treasury during an outlined period of time. This governance action serves as an opportunity for all governance stakeholders to formally express their positions regarding the proposed Net Change Limit, ensuring transparency, accountability, and alignment across the ecosystem. The Net Change Limit will begin at the start of **Epoch 613** (13 February 2026) and conclude at the end of **Epoch 713** (3 July 2027). The Net Change Limit will be **350,000,000,000,000 lovelace** (350M ada). Unless superseded by a new NCL, this is the maximum amount that can be withdrawn from the treasury during this specific period and shall not be exceeded. The Net Change Limit will be used when reviewing treasury withdrawal actions to ensure constitutionality as required by Article IV of the Cardano Constitution and the Treasury Withdrawal Guardrails outlined in Appendix I. This action has been submitted on the behalf of the Cardano Budget Committee at Intersect, following community feedback.

Info ActionDeltaDeFi: Hydra Trading Infrastructure Budget (₳1,500,000)
Expired

This Budget Info Action asks DReps and the Cardano community to signal support for a **₳1,500,000, 6-month budget** to harden and scale **DeltaDeFi**, a Hydra-based, low-latency order-book exchange aiming to become core **trading infrastructure for Cardano**, focused on ADA and Cardano native tokens (CNTs). The requested budget is intended to: * Bring the current **Hydra spot DEX** from beta to a production-ready venue for both API traders and everyday users; * Scale the **Hydra and data infrastructure** so Cardano has at least one CEX-grade venue for ADA and key CNT pairs; and * Deliver a **Vision 2030 KPI Measurement Programme** (baseline report + live dashboard + progress report) that tracks DeFi infrastructure contribution to ecosystem goals. Within the ₳1,500,000 total: * 80% is dedicated to engineering, operations and security for the Hydra trading infrastructure; and * 20% is dedicated to the **Vision 2030 KPI Measurement Programme**: * an initial **"State of Cardano DeFi" baseline report**, * a public **Vision 2030 KPI dashboard**, and * a final **6-month progress report**

Info ActionCardano 2030: Vision, Mission, Strategy Framework and KPIs
Expired

Starting at the end of 2024 and continuing throughout 2025, the Cardano Product Committee of Intersect facilitated the **first community-led process to propose a 2030 Cardano Vision and Strategy**. During the first part of 2025 this process also received delegated authority and funding by Cardano DReps during the 2025 budget cycle. The extensive process the Product Committee followed, which **involved 700+ people**, focused on collecting as much input as possible from the broader community with attention to representative groups via different channels such as surveys, focus groups and remote and in-person workshops, and then reconnecting with those same groups to review a draft proposal based on the input provided.
